Food-contact surfaces; cleaned & sanitized (corrected on site)
Inspector notes: The Sink & Surface Sanitizer concentration used as a sanitizing solution for the 3-bay sink was 0 parts per million (ppm). According to the manufacturer's use directions, the concentration of the Sink & Surface Sanitizer must be between 272 - 700 ppm. At the time of inspection, the sanitizer container was switched for a new container. The Sanitizer Solution was retested and observed between 272 - 700 ppm as required.

Expired or improperly marked ready-to-eat food not discarded (corrected on site)
Inspector notes: Wine/Tomato/Saphron sauce was observed held beyond 7 days from the date of preparation marked on the container. Ready-to-eat time/temperature control for safety (TCS) foods prepared in the establishment and held for more than 24 hours must be marked with the date of preparation and held for no longer than 7 days unless frozen. Sauce was voluntarily disposed of at the time of inspection.

Outer openings not protected against pests
Inspector notes: The door to the outside, located in the dining room adjacent to the kitchen entrance, is not tight-fitting. Outer openings of a food establishment must be protected against the entry of insects and rodents by tight-fitting doors.

Nonfood-contact surfaces not corrosion-resistant or cleanable
Inspector notes: Wood is used in the construction of sink and bar bracing in the dish and bar areas. Non-food contact surfaces of equipment that are exposed to splash, spillage, or other food soiling or that require frequent cleaning must be constructed/sealed with a nonabsorbent and smooth material.

Garbage & refuse properly disposed: facilities maintained
Inspector notes: The dumpster outside is located on gravel. The outdoor storage surface for refuse, recyclables, and returnables must be constructed of nonabsorbent material such as concrete or asphalt and must be smooth, durable, and sloped to drain.
